Poultry India's Expo to be held in Hyderabad from tomorrow

Image

Press Trust of India Hyderabad
About 200 Indian and 50 international exhibitors from over 30 countries are expected to attend the 10th edition of Poultry India's Expo to be held here from tomorrow to November 25.

Nearly 800 industry delegates from India and South Asian nations are likely to attend the 'Knowledge Day 2016', a seminar to be held on the first day. Prominent speakers will talk at the event on issues concerning the poultry industry.

Deepa Malik, Paralympic medallist, will also be a speaker at the Knowledge Day.

"Poultry India has now metamorphosed into being South Asia's biggest exhibition that brings together some of the finest names in the global poultry industry.
 

India has emerged as one of the largest and most significant poultry players in the world," Harish Garware, President, Indian Poultry Equipment Manufacturers, and member of the Executive Advisory Committee, told reporters.

Poultry India, including national organisations like Indian Poultry Equipment Manufacturers Association (IPEMA) and National Egg Coordination Committee (NECC), is an advisory body and given a mandate to spearhead an educational campaign to eat right and healthy.

India is the second largest egg and third largest broiler-chicken producer in the world - 65,000 million eggs and 3.8 million tonne of poultry meat a year. The market is estimated to be worth about Rs 90,000 crore, the organisers said.
